Research Abstract |
The present study, including50patients with schizophrenia, demonstrated that antipsychotic plasma concentrations of risperidone and its active moiety can be predicted before performing an actual dosage change, using population pharmacokinetic techniques. These findings suggest that individualized dosing with the measurement of antipsychotic plasma concentrations could become a real clinical application in the management of schizophrenia.
